Abstract
The present invention provides a system and method for strategic budgeting of initial response for managing wildfires. According to the present invention, stochastic-integer-programming-based constrained optimization techniques are employed to develop a strategic budget by optimally allocating disaster management resources to disaster events belonging to scenarios associated with occurrence probabilities. According to the invention, certain machine-readable data describing fires may be subjected to computerized data processing, ultimately producing a determination of valid disaster management resources for each fire event, which may be used for strategic budgeting of initial responses for managing wildfires.
